Что такое блокчейн: базовое понятие и главные характеристики
Блокчейн является собой децентрализованную базу данных, которая содержит сведения в форме последовательности соединённых блоков. Каждый блок хранит данные о операциях, временны́е отметки и криптографические ссылки на прошлый компонент последовательности. Технология обеспечивает прозрачность и стабильность данных благодаря распределённой архитектуре.
Ключевая черта системы состоит в отсутствии единого института администрирования. Дубликаты реестра хранятся синхронно на множестве устройств по всему миру. Члены системы верифицируют и валидируют новые записи коллективно, что устраняет подделку сведений.
Криптографические методы защищают сохранность информации в 7к казино. Каждый блок содержит неповторимый числовой отпечаток, который создаётся на основании содержимого и соединения с прошлыми элементами. Изменение данных потребует перерасчета всех последующих элементов, что фактически невозможно при достаточном объёме членов.
Открытость процессов даёт возможность изучать историю операций. Технология гарантирует конфиденциальность через систему публичных и закрытых шифров. Соединение прозрачности и анонимности образует среду для обмена ценностями без посредников.
Как организован элемент: архитектура информации, заголовок, хэш и соединения между звеньями
Блок формируется из двух ключевых элементов: заголовка и тела с данными. Заголовок содержит метаданные для определения и связи компонентов последовательности. Корпус элемента содержит список транзакций или прочих данных, которые механизм запечатлевает в определённый миг.
Заголовок элемента содержит несколько критически существенных полей. Временная метка запечатлевает момент генерации элемента. Номер редакции определяет требования стандарта. Поле сложности определяет условия к расчётной работе для добавления свежего элемента.
Хэш составляет собой уникальный цифровой код элемента, полученный через криптографическую операцию. Метод трансформирует все информацию в цепочку неизменной размера. Малейшее модификация содержания приводит к полному преобразованию хэша, что делает подделку данных заметной для участников 7к казино.
Связь между элементами осуществляется посредством выделенное атрибут в заголовке, которое сохраняет хеш предшествующего элемента. Каждый следующий элемент отсылает на предшественника, создавая беспрерывную цепочку от генезис-блока до настоящего времени. Нарушение любого элемента делает невалидными все дальнейшие компоненты, что оберегает сохранность структуры данных.
Концепция цепи блоков
Цепь блоков формируется посредством последовательного присоединения следующих блоков к действующей архитектуре. Каждый элемент включает криптографическую отсылку на предыдущий, образуя непрерывную серию данных. Начальный блок зовётся генезис-блоком и является начальной вехой структуры.
Принцип связывания обеспечивает охрану от незаконных изменений. Хэш предшествующего элемента внедряется в заголовок следующего, формируя вычислительную зависимость. Попытка изменения данных предполагает перерасчёта всех следующих элементов, что предполагает огромных расчётных ресурсов.
Прямолинейная система растёт только в одном направлении. Следующие элементы добавляются в окончание цепи после валидации. Пользователи верифицируют корректность ссылок и соответствие нормам протокола перед добавлением свежего блока в 7k casino.
Временная последовательность сведений даёт возможность прослеживать хронологию событий. Каждый блок регистрирует конкретное момент формирования, что превращает возможным воссоздание летописи операций. Распространённое размещение множества дубликатов цепочки гарантирует доступность сведений при отказе доли серверов. Непротиворечивость данных обеспечивается посредством механизмы согласования и валидации.
Члены структуры: серверы, майнеры и валидаторы в распространённой структуре
Распределённая система связывает различные виды участников, каждый из которых реализует специфические роли. Узлы содержат экземпляры журнала и предоставляют доступность информации. Майнеры формируют следующие блоки через нахождение математических заданий. Валидаторы контролируют правильность транзакций и утверждают законность.
Серверы разделяются на несколько групп по размеру обязанностей:
- Полные узлы содержат всю хронологию цепи и проверяют все операции соответственно правилам алгоритма
- Облегчённые серверы хранят только заголовки блоков и запрашивают добавочную информацию при потребности
- Архивные узлы содержат все переходные фазы системы для тщательного анализа летописи
Майнеры соревнуются за привилегию присоединить следующий блок в последовательность. Специализированное устройство осуществляет миллионы операций в секунду для нахождения правильного хэша. Первый член, выполнивший задачу, обретает премию и комиссии с операций в 7к.
Валидаторы функционируют в структурах с иными протоколами согласия. Участники замораживают определённое количество монет как гарантию честного действия. Возможность подтверждать операции распределяется между валидаторами на основе объёма депозита и параметров протокола.
Алгоритмы консенсуса: Proof of Work, Proof of Stake и прочие подходы
Механизмы консенсуса устанавливают правила достижения согласия между пользователями распространённой сети. Алгоритмы гарантируют единообразное состояние регистра на всех серверах без централизованного администратора. Различные подходы применяют разные способы селекции пользователей для формирования элементов.
Proof of Work построен на нахождении сложных вычислительных задач. Майнеры проверяют миллиарды вариантов для обнаружения хеша с определёнными характеристиками. Механизм требует немалых издержек электроэнергии и расчётных ресурсов. Трудность задачи регулируется для сохранения неизменного времени создания элементов в 7к казино.
Proof of Stake отбирает создателей блоков на основании числа замороженных монет. Пользователи размещают залог как гарантию добросовестного действия. Шанс создать блок пропорциональна величине вклада. Механизм потребляет значительно меньше электроэнергии по сравнению с расчётными подходами.
Делегированный Proof of Stake даёт возможность держателям монет выбирать за лимитированное количество валидаторов. Отобранные участники последовательно создают блоки и обретают премию. Практический Byzantine Fault Tolerance применяется в частных структурах с заданным реестром пользователей.
Как выполняются транзакции в блокчейне
Транзакция стартует с формирования заявки пользователем через софтверный интерфейс. Отправитель формирует запрос с обозначением адресата, суммы и дополнительных характеристик. Закрытый ключ обладателя подписывает операцию криптографически, удостоверяя право управлять ресурсами.
Подписанная транзакция отправляется в очередь ожидания с невыполненными заявками. Узлы структуры контролируют точность заверения и достаточность баланса отправителя. Валидные операции рассылаются между пользователями посредством механизмы передачи данными. Невалидные запросы отклоняются.
Майнеры или валидаторы выбирают операции из очереди для добавления в следующий блок. Преимущество обретают транзакции с более большими комиссиями. Генератор блока собирает выбранные операции и включает их в архитектуру данных с метаинформацией в 7k casino.
После присоединения элемента в цепочку перевод получает первое подтверждение. Каждый дальнейший блок наращивает число утверждений и уменьшает вероятность отмены перевода. Большинство механизмов считают транзакцию окончательной после заданного числа подтверждений. Получатель может использовать переведённые средства после получения требуемого степени защищённости.
Дублирование и хранение данных: как распространённая механизм поддерживает общую версию реестра
Дублирование обеспечивает содержание одинаковых экземпляров журнала на множестве независимых серверов. Каждый полный сервер включает целую летопись операций с времени запуска структуры. Распространённое содержание исключает единственную позицию отказа и обеспечивает наличие сведений при сбое из строя отдельных участников.
Согласование информации осуществляется через постоянный обмен сведениями между серверами. Свежие элементы рассылаются по структуре посредством алгоритмы отправки сообщений. Участники проверяют полученные информацию на соответствие правилам и включают корректные элементы в местную версию цепи в 7к.
Конфликты появляются, когда несколько майнеров параллельно создают блоки на идентичной позиции. Система временно хранит несколько вариантов цепи, пока не определится самая протяжённая ветка. Узлы автоматически переключаются на цепочку с максимальным количеством накопленной работы.
Алгоритмы проверки позволяют свежим узлам верифицировать правильность летописи при первом подключении. Участник скачивает блоки последовательно и верифицирует криптографические соединения между элементами. Лёгкие серверы используют облегчённую верификацию посредством заголовки блоков для сбережения ресурсов.
Плюсы и ограничения блокчейна и распределённых механизмов
Распределённость устраняет потребность доверять единственному администратору или учреждению. Участники структуры коллективно управляют систему и выносят решения соответственно требованиям протокола. Отсутствие единого института понижает опасности цензуры и манипуляций информацией.
Ясность транзакций позволяет любому участнику проверить летопись переводов и убедиться в корректности записей. Криптографические методы обеспечивают постоянство сведений после добавления в цепь. Распространённое хранение обеспечивает значительную наличие данных при выходе доли серверов в 7k casino.
Масштабируемость является значительным ограничением технологии. Пропускная производительность большинства систем существенно уступает централизованным системам. Каждый сервер обрабатывает все переводы, что порождает избыточность и замедляет работу при росте загрузки.
Энергопотребление алгоритмов консенсуса предполагает существенных средств. Вычислительные методы расходуют энергию на решение вычислительных проблем. Объём данных постоянно растёт, создавая трудности для содержания полной хронологии. Окончательность переводов исключает возможность аннулирования ошибочных операций, что предполагает усиленной внимательности от клиентов.
Образцы применения блокчейна
Технология 7к казино обретает применение в различных областях хозяйства и публичного управления. Криптовалюты сделались начальным широким использованием децентрализованных регистров для передачи ценности без intermediaries. Финансовые учреждения реализуют решения для ускорения трансграничных переводов и снижения затрат.
Ключевые области использования технологии охватывают:
- Контроль цепочками поставок даёт возможность контролировать движение продукции от изготовителя до покупателя с фиксацией каждого этапа
- Системы цифрового голосования гарантируют прозрачность суммирования голосов и устраняют фальсификацию итогов
- Реестры имущества фиксируют полномочия владения и хронологию сделок с активами в неизменяемом виде
- Врачебные записи больных хранятся в безопасном виде с контролируемым доступом для врачей
Смарт-контракты автоматизируют выполнение договорённостей без вовлечения третьих сторон. Софтверный алгоритм выполняет условия договора при возникновении предварительно установленных обстоятельств в 7к. Страховые организации задействуют автоматические выплаты при удостоверении страховых событий. Авторские полномочия охраняются посредством регистрацию цифрового материала с временны́ми штампами создания.
